Social Work Intern Appointments

Throughout the academic year, the Emma S. Clark Library is host to one or more Social Work Interns from the Masters of Social Work Program at Stony Brook University who are training to become Licensed Clinical Social Workers. These individuals will be on-site to answer questions from our community, help them fill out forms, or provide referrals on topics such as:

  • Employment/Job Search
  • Housing
  • Applying for benefits
  • LGBTQIA+ topics
  • Medical Assistance
  • Mental Health Issues
  • Substance use
  • Care Coordination
  • Childcare Services
